D&I represents Handelsbanken in the disposal of its private, SME and life insurance operations in Finland to S-Bank, Oma Savings Bank and Fennia Life Insurance Company. The private customer, asset management and investment services operations are to be sold to S-Bank, the small and medium-sized enterprise operations to Oma Savings Bank and the life insurance operations to Fennia Life Insurance Company.

The transaction includes lending volumes of approximately EUR 4.1 billion and deposit volumes of approximately EUR 2.8 billion, which are divided between S-Bank and Oma Säästöpankki and transfer of insurance portfolios to Fennia Life Insurance Company. The transaction represents approximately 30 per cent of the lending volumes and approximately 50 per cent of the risk-weighted exposure amounts in the Bank’s operations in Finland. The purchase price is a cash consideration equal to the actual net asset value (approximately EUR 1.3 bn as per Q1 2023) plus a maximum premium payment of EUR 8.5 million. The sales are contingent on approvals by public authorities.
